Meet Malta’s freshwater crab, or better known as il-qabru. Captured in this insane (and very interesting) photo, the Maltese freshwater crab is seen devouring a poor frog.

“The qabru is the only freshwater crab that can be found on the Maltese Islands, and lives in valleys that has running freshwater all year round,” It-Temp Madwarna Facebook page notes.

Although he looks like a tough dude, he actually needs protection. Il-qabru is a rare and endangered endemic species and back in 2018, it was declared a National Species by ERA. The crab is a true Maltese hanzir as we say, eating everything and anything - even its own young apparently!

Thinking you’ve seen this guy somewhere before? The Maltese freshwater crab was actually the symbol on the old Maltese Lira’s five cent coin.
